Senior Procurement Manager – EPCM Key Responsibilities:
* Develop and implement a strategic sourcing plan in collaboration with cross-functional stakeholder groups, ensuring the delivery of goods and services that meet quality standards while being cost-effective.
* Manage end-to end procurement processes, identifying supplier initiatives and fostering strong relationships to optimize spending.
* Oversee key supplier relationships by conducting regular reviews and audits, ensuring contract terms are met, and maximizing value from each supplier partnership.
* Partner with senior stakeholders to enhance the impact of procurement activities and act as a point of escalation for any supplier-related issues or concerns.
Senior Procurement Manager – EPCM Experience Required:
* CIPS or MCIPS qualified. Degree or equivalent qualification.
* Strong procurement experience within the delivery of major project, (EPCM) Engineering Procurement & Construction, CAPEX, MRO or Engineering Services.
* Industry background within Oil & Gas, Automotive, Pharma, Chemicals, Energy, Manufacturing, Engineering etc…
* Experience in the end-to-end procurement experience and the ability to develop effective strategies, people manage and improve operational efficiencies, reduce risk / achieve cost savings.
* Strong stakeholder management and SRM experience, strong influencing and communication skills.
* Ability to present to senior leaders, pre empt questions and inform decisions.
* Analytical proficiency with a solid understanding of commercial/contract risk.
* Experience working in a matrix environment, experience dealing with both complexity and ambiguity.
* Self-motivated, organized, and comfortable with complex problem-solving.
